Ingredients
Scale
For the Lemon Bread:
- 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- ½ teaspoon baking soda
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½ cup unsalted butter, softened
- ¾ c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- ¼ cup fresh lemon juice
- 2 teaspoons lemon zest
- 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
- ½ cup Greek yogurt or sour cream
- ¼ cup milk (or buttermilk for extra tanginess)
For the Lemon Glaze (Optional):
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 2–3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est
Instructions
Step 1: Prepare the Batter
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9×5-in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per.
- In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Set aside.
- In a large bowl, cream together butter and sugar until light and fluffy (2 minutes).
- Add e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ition.
- Mix in lemon juice, lemon zest, and vanilla extract.
- Alternate adding the dry ingredients and Greek yogurt/milk, mixing until just combined.
Step 2: Bake the Lemon Bread
- Pour batter into the prepared loaf pan and spread evenly.
- Bake for 45-50 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- Let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
Step 3: Prepare the Lemon Glaze (Optional)
- In a small bowl, whisk together powdered sugar, lemon juice, and lemon zest until smooth.
- Drizzle the glaze over the cooled lemon bread.
Step 4: Serve & Enjoy!
- Slice and serve with tea, coffee, or fresh berries for a refreshing treat!
Notes
- Make it Healthier: Swap half the flour for whole wheat flour and use honey or maple syrup instead of sugar.
- Extra Moist Version: Add 2 tablespoons of olive oil or use buttermilk instead of regular milk.
- Storage: Keep at room temperature for 2 days or refrigerate for up to 5 days. Freezes well for up to 3 months!
- Best Pairing: Serve with a cup of green tea, chamomile tea, or espresso.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 50 minutes
